This work shall consist of providing electronic material tickets for all loads of flexible paving mixture or ready mixed PCC delivered to the project. Electronic ticketing will only be required for the primary material supplied to the project, i.e. flexible paving mixture for an HMA resurfacing project or PCC for a PCC paving project. Electronic tickets for other materials supplied to a project may be submitted at the Contractor's option. The Contractor/supplier can use the plant ticketing system of their choice to create the material ticket data. Project ID : 240117 P1, 16-52-380-030-01, IM-NHS-380-6(388)3-03-52, IMN-380-6(401)3-0E-52 Counties : Johnson IM-380-6(389)3--13-52 ROUTE: I-380 1.0 mi N of Forevergreen Rd to N of Swan Lake Rd IM-NHS-380-6(388)3--03-52 ROUTE: I-380 1.0 mi N of Forevergreen Rd to N of Swan Lake Rd IM-NHS-380-6(390)3--03-52 ROUTE: I-380 1.0 mi N of Forevergreen Rd to N of Swan Lake Rd ITS-380-6(392)3--25-52 ROUTE: I-380 1.0 mi N of Forevergreen Rd to N of Swan Lake Rd Late Start Date: 2024/04/01 Working Days :130 Estimated Value : $1,500,000 - $2,000,000 Unless otherwise specified, a bidder shall submit a proposal as per Article 1102.09 of the Standard Specifications. Proposals received after the bid deadline will not be read. Proposals containing any reservations not provided for in the forms furnished will be rejected. The Iowa DOT reserves the right to waive technicalities and reject any or all bids. Unless otherwise specified, a bidder must submit a proposal guaranty/bid bond with each bid as per Article 1102.11 of the Standard Specifications. Failure to execute a contract and file an acceptable performance bond and certificate of insurance within 30 days of the approval date for awarding the contract will be just and sufficient cause for the denial of the award and forfeiture of the proposal guaranty. The Iowa DOT (or other approved contracting authority) hereby notifies all bidders that it will affirmatively ensure that in any contract entered into pursuant to this advertisement, disadvantaged business enterprises will be afforded full opportunity to submit bids in response to this invitation and will not be discriminated against on the grounds of race, color, or national origin in consideration for an award. Minimum wage rates for all federal-aid projects have been predetermined by the U.S. Secretary of Labor and are set forth in the specifications. However, this does not apply to projects off the federal-aid highway system. All federal-aid projects are subject to the Contract Work Hours Standards Act, as amended (title I of Pub. The intent of this project is to construct as much as possible in preparation for the widening of I-380. Work includes grading and shoulder strengthening for future paving and its associated traffic control/staging.
